On this West Virginia Week, we hear from Gov. Patrick Morrisey about his plans for the state. We’ll also have the minority response to his first State of the State address. 

Plus, the debate begins over vaccine exemptions and whether parents should be allowed to decide that their kids can skip a long list of vaccines. We hear about new penalties on a coal company owned by Sen. Jim Justice, and a new program to help childcare businesses in West Virginia get off the ground. 

Also in this episode, a new state position: Director of Addiction Recovery. And, a new way to protest that draws on the past.
